Auxerre preview: Goals desperately needed

Auxerre’s season has spiralled since early October, with Christophe Pelissier’s side slipping to the foot of the table after a damaging seven-match winless run. Their most recent defeat, a 2-0 loss at Angers, highlighted both defensive uncertainty and continued attacking frustrations, with only seven league goals scored so far.

Despite their struggles, Auxerre will take comfort from playing at home, the venue of their last victory in September. 

Auxerre’s problems stem largely from their misfiring attack, and with key midfielder Oussama El Azzouzi still out injured and centre-back Telli Siwe unavailable, Pelissier faces more selection headaches. 

Their defensive shape has also suffered in recent weeks, and the pressure continues to rise as results worsen.

Predicted lineup: Leon (GK); Senaya, Sierralta, Akpa, Oppegard; Owusu, Matondo, Danoi; Casmir, Namaso, Sinayoko

Lyon preview: Injuries piling up

Lyon have also stuttered in recent weeks, as Paulo Fonseca’s side are without a win in four matches across all competitions and were denied a morale-boosting result against PSG by a stoppage-time winner. 

Sitting seventh in the league, they remain firmly in the European mix but cannot afford more dropped points against bottom-placed opposition.

Les Gones have not won away from home since late September, a streak they will be hopeful of ending here.

However, they enter the match with several notable absentees. Pavel Sulc and Malick Fofana remain sidelined, while Tyler Morton and Nicolas Tagliafico are suspended. 

Ernest Nuamah is edging closer to his return but is not yet available.
